The book delves into the complexities of white-collar crime, challenging the prevailing narratives of overcriminalization and underenforcement. It examines the fundamental issues surrounding the creation and enforcement of laws related to white-collar offenses, as well as the discourse surrounding these enforcement practices. By addressing these weaknesses, the author aims to provide a deeper understanding of the systemic problems within the legal framework governing white-collar crime.
